Kearney, Wells, Wesley, Beck, Warford named 2017 MaxPreps/NFCA National High School Players of Week

LOUISVILLE, Ky. – Donovan Catholic’s (Toms River, N.J.) Jayda Kearney, Lakeview’s (Cortland, Ohio) Tori Wells, Neshoba Central’s (Philadelphia, Miss.) Aspen Wesley, Ellinwood’s (Kan.) Brittney Beck and Juanita’s (Kirkland, Wash) Kristina Warford were selected MaxPreps/NFCA National High School Player of the Week winners for their outstanding play during the week of April 24-30.

East Region
Kearney hit .889 (8-for-9) with two doubles, two triples, a home run, 10 RBI and five runs scored. She slugged 1.888 and recorded a .909 on-base percentage. She highlighted her week by going 2-for-2 with a triple, homer, four RBI and three runs scored versus Barnegat. The freshman was a perfect 4-for-4 with a double, triple, three RBI and two runs scored versus Point Pleasant Boro. She opened the week with a double and three RBI in a 9-5 win over Manchester Township.

North Region
In two games against Struthers, Wells launched five home runs, slugged an astronomical 2.750 and drove in 11 runs. She opened the week by going 4-for-5 with a pair of long balls and a season-high six RBI in a 25-4 victory. A day later, all three of her hits left the park as Struthers recorded five RBI and scored three times in a 7-1 triumph. For the week, she hit .875 (7-for-8) and posted a 889 on-base percentage.

South Region
Wesley guided the Rockets to a pair of victories over Lake Cormorant as she surrendered just one hit and struck out 33 of 38 batters she faced as opponents hit just .027 against her. The sophomore hurler tossed a pair of six-inning shutouts, including a no-hitter in the second matchup. In that contest, she was a walk away from a perfect game, striking out 16 in the 9-0 victory. Two days earlier, she surrendered one hit and matched a season-high with 17 strikeouts in a 10-0 win against the Gators.

South Central Region
Beck powered Ellinwood to a doubleheader sweep of Russell last week. Highlighted by a two-homer, 10-RBI contest, she hit .889 (8-for-9) with two doubles, a triple, two homers, 13 RBI and five runs scored. In game two, Beck was 5-for-5 with a triple, two long balls, 10 RBI and three runs scored in a 21-6 victory. In the 11-5 game-one win, she was 3-for-4 with both doubles, three RBI and two runs. In the doubleheader, Beck slugged an eye-popping 2.000.

West Region
Guiding Juanita to three victories last week, Warford was 9-for-11 with seven extra-base hits, 16 RBI and 10 runs scored. Her five doubles, triple and homer attributed to a 1.727 slugging percentage. In a 30-15 triumph over Interlake, Warford was a perfect 5-for-5 with four doubles, eight RBI and six runs scored, all season highs. She drove in six more runs with a double and long ball as the Rebels topped Mercer Island, 13-3. Warford capped off her amazing week, with a triple, two RBI and two runs scored in a 15-0 blanking of Sammamish.

The 2017 MaxPreps/NFCA High School Players of the Week are announced on NFCA.org every Monday during the spring season, with one representative chosen from each of the five regions. During the fall campaign, one player from participating regions is selected.
